Richard Denner

Fully Awake In Your Look

Fierce dakini shimmering.
Radiant rupture of my dreamstream.

Misery of mine, I twist and turn,
caught between the rock
and the bottom line.

All I can think to say is, "Nice shoes."

At the Center is Fire

I take note of the naked
zero

in the spinning fall of leaves

and gauge the browns and reds
of frost.

Biography

Richard Denner was raised in the San Francisco Bay Area He received a B.A. at the University of Alaska in Fairbanks. He is a proud grandparent. His poetry has been published in magazines and anthologies. His first collection was Breastbeaters in 1960, published by Berkeley Pamphlets. His last collection, Another Artaud has just been released by D Press. He stays at home near Santa Rosa, California, and writes. His website is http://www.dpress.net
